BJZ 7791 is a 2001 Toyota Yaris in Black with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 53.8%.
Across all 2001 Toyota Yaris models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.7% with a typical mileage of 69,035 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Yaris f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 149,812 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BJZ 7791,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Yaris typ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 25 years old, this Toyota Yaris is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
